Output 960ebfda61604eaab59cd561e10f65c24fe256fbf1447814df69be6a34a77866:1

value
5622875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fb97e3ba64de8149a94d9893a9b0608176a5aed OP_EQUAL
address
3DLMxC88SMT3XCvoM4xbSvHBwmQbNG1DJp
transaction
960ebfda61604eaab59cd561e10f65c24fe256fbf1447814df69be6a34a77866
confirmations
294055
spent
true